  • 4 Servings
  • Prep/Total Time: 15 min.

Ingredients

  • 1 package (17.6 ounces) turkey breast cutlets
  • 1 tablespoon canola oil
  • 1 cup whole-berry cranberry sauce
  • 2 tablespoons orange marmalade
  • 1-1/2 teaspoons Dijon mustard

Directions

  • In a large skillet, cook turkey in oil over medium-high heat for 3-4 minutes on each side or until juices run clear. Remove and keep warm. Combine the cranberry sauce, marmalade and mustard; add to skillet. Cook and stir until heated through. Serve with turkey. Yield: 4 servings.

Nutrition Facts: 1 serving (4 ounces) equals 283 calories, 4 g fat (1 g saturated fat), 70 mg cholesterol, 124 mg sodium, 33 g carbohydrate, 1 g fiber, 28 g protein.
